Lamborghini’s factory in Sant’Agata Bolognese, Italy, has been building supercars for 60 years, and the automaker has decided to celebrate this by publishing a look back at the factory’s history. Company founder Ferruccio Lamborghini already had a successful tractor business prior to starting Lamborghini, but branching out into cars required a new manufacturing facility. Porsche is out testing prototypes for a redesigned Panamera, likely to be the last offered with internal-combustion engines. The current Panamera, the second generation of the nameplate, arrived for the 2017 model year and was given an update for 2021. Toyota’s top-selling Camry is about to come in for a redesign, as evidenced by a heavily camouflaged prototype spotted in the wild. Despite sedan sales sliding over the past decade, the Camry has bucked the trend by managing annual sales of well above 300,000 units on average during that time—and that’s in the U.S. alone.

A secret electric sedan in development at NEVS has surfaced, the same month the Swedish electric-vehicle startup announced it was shutting down.
